4 in 10 foreigners prefer Italian food and wine
Research has revealed that in the United Arab Emirates, the United Kingdom, and China, approximately 4 out of 10 consumers say that Italian food and wine are the products that most represent "Made in Italy," even more so than fashion, cars, and furniture.
The study was carried out by the Sol&Agrifood fair, in collaboration with the consultancy company Nomisma, and presented at the fair dedicated to the production of olive oils and craft beers held at Veronafiere, until April 10th. According to the analysis, abroad, the Italian food and beverage industry remembers, firstly, the concept of “quality” for around a quarter of foreigners, who, when thinking about Italian food, relate it to “tradition/culture ”, “health” and “style”.
The gastronomic culture products that most attract foreign consumers are pasta and extra virgin olive oil, obviously after pizza.
In general, in the period between 2010 and 2017, exports of Italian products, including fruits, vegetables, cheeses and olive oils, grew by 84%, rising from 1,9 billion to 3,5 billion in 2017.
